    What You Should Know About Dog Ashes tattoos

    There’s real science behind why ash tattoos need specialized handling. Here’s what happens at a molecular level: the weight difference between ashes and ink is significant. In conventional ink, they sink to the bottom of the ink cap. Tattoo needles draw ink from the surface layer, meaning separated ashes remain untransferred.

    This is simply physics – traditional approaches work perfectly for regular tattoos but struggle with ash suspension. The result can look perfect on the surface, but the ashes themselves may not have made it into your skin.

    The health aspect is equally important. Cremated remains include various compounds, elements that accumulate in bone tissue, medication residues from flea treatments and pain management, and other biological materials. Your body’s immune system responds to foreign materials, which can cause rejection, inflammation, or healing complications. Proper processing removes these concerns.
